Typical Window Problems and Professional Solutions

Windows experience a series of issues over their life expectancy, each needing particular approaches to deal with efficiently. Comprehending these common problems helps residential or commercial property owners communicate better with repair experts and make notified decisions about service alternatives.

Glass damage ranks among the most regular window issues, manifesting as cracks, chips, or complete breaks. While small chips often permit partial repair, the majority of cracks propagate in time and ultimately require complete glass replacement. Certified professionals assess the degree of damage and suggest suitable solutions that balance expense factors to consider with safety requirements.

Seal failure represents another common concern, particularly in double-pane and triple-pane windows developed with insulating gas in between glass layers. When seals deteriorate, moisture infiltrates the air area in between panes, resulting in misting that can not be cleaned up from either surface area. Licensed technicians can either change the afflicted glass system or, in many cases, use specialized restoration techniques that evacuate wetness and restore seal integrity.

Hardware breakdowns consisting of broken locks, jammed cranks, and stripped tracks affect window operation and security. These issues frequently establish slowly as elements wear or collect debris. Expert repair involves cleansing, lubricating, and replacing used parts to bring back smooth operation and guarantee appropriate locking performance.

Regularly Asked Questions About Certified Window Repair

How do I confirm that a window repair service technician is legally certified?

Legitimate certification can be validated by requesting the specialist's accreditation number and confirming it directly with the releasing company. A lot of certification bodies keep online directory sites where consumers can look for licensed individuals by name, business, or location. Furthermore, accredited experts normally bring physical qualifications or identification that they can present upon request. Be cautious of people who can not offer verification or who become incredibly elusive when asked about their qualifications.

The length of time does licensed window repair typically take?

Service duration differs based upon issue intricacy, parts schedule, and gain access to requirements. Small repairs such as hardware replacement or weatherstripping often complete within one to 2 hours. Glass replacement may need purchasing customized sizes, taking several days to one week for part arrival and installation. Licensed specialists supply time quotes throughout the preliminary consultation and communicate immediately if any schedule changes end up being necessary.
